Introduction to GCSE Statistics

Statistics is a core component of the GCSE Mathematics curriculum, focusing on data handling and analysis. The Edexcel GCSE Mathematics specification covers several key topics within Statistics, including frequency trees, probability and tree diagrams (including conditional probability), two-way tables, relative frequency, Venn diagrams, and set notation.

Frequency Trees and Probability

Frequency trees are visual representations used to calculate probabilities of successive events. They help organize and display information in a structured manner, making it easier to determine the probability of compound events. Students will learn how to construct and interpret frequency trees, as well as calculate probabilities using the tree diagram method.

Two-Way Tables and Relative Frequency

Two-way tables are used to organize and display data involving two variables. They are particularly useful for calculating probabilities and relative frequencies. Students will learn how to construct and interpret two-way tables, as well as calculate probabilities and relative frequencies from the data presented.

Venn Diagrams and Set Notation

Venn diagrams are visual representations of sets and their relationships. They are used to illustrate concepts such as union, intersection, and complement of sets. Set notation is a symbolic way of representing sets and performing operations on them. Students will learn how to construct and interpret Venn diagrams, as well as use set notation to represent and manipulate sets.
